Output 8d021fd10cab3a06d7d7e8be459f2b3cf77d5b90cedc9eea98aaff55cd5cfafb:0

value
647027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20fa6b2d145750a09f0d2cc727614cdede0846ca OP_EQUAL
address
34hPY5Le4utuRwQuYvZkQndMTu6a7SV9Xq
transaction
8d021fd10cab3a06d7d7e8be459f2b3cf77d5b90cedc9eea98aaff55cd5cfafb
confirmations
380823
spent
true